Interview Question & answers
- What is the average wage for the factory workers in India fashion industry? (Approximate range of numbers, no need to be precise)
- The designer’s salary starts from 20,000 rs and can be up to 70,000rs .(£195.68 – £684.89 ) it depends on the company.
- Is there any overtimes? If yes, does the company pay for the overtime? If yes, How much is it per hour? (Approximate range of numbers )
- About overtime, there is no overtime for the workers. Thier working hours are fixed
- How is the working environment? Is it safe and healthy for the factory workers? ( Can you provide an overall photo of the factory?)
- The working environment is safe, they even provided transportation for workers before covid, they provide brealfast and lunch as well, forst aid training and fire help training is also conducted to educate the workers.
- Will the company pay if an employee is injured at work?
- they dont pay the hospital bills but we have a health care centre at our office, so the workers and employees are treated there
